
Anjali Enjeti is the Atlanta-based award-winning author of Southbound: Essays on Identity, Inheritance, and Social Change, and the novel, The Parted Earth. Her other work has appeared in Harper’s Bazaar, USA Today, Boston Globe, Oxford American, and elsewhere. She teaches in the MFA programs at Antioch University in Los Angeles and Reinhardt University in Waleska, Georgia. In 2019, she co-founded the Georgia chapter of They See Blue, an organization for South Asian Democrats.
